Output 3bf3293555d4260551bce7748f79beb97b53e22ca5dcffc43be0890e5065fb4a:7

value
67760
script pubkey
OP_0 OP_PUSHBYTES_20 039f53d1f903d362c8b327759f894277daebbdf0
address
bc1qqw04850eq0fk9j9nya6elz2zwldwh00sp9g0n6
transaction
3bf3293555d4260551bce7748f79beb97b53e22ca5dcffc43be0890e5065fb4a
confirmations
62516
spent
true